Act as the designated Money Laundering Reporting Officer (“MLRO”) for a well-regarded financial services organisation and play a key role in the development and promotion of the financial crime programme.

Within this role you will also help to develop the financial crime strategy framework, which encompasses anti-money laundering, anti-bribery and corruption and the counter financing of terrorism. You will ensure appropriate policies, procedures, processes and tools are implemented and maintained across the group and these are aligned with group standards. You will also provide a professional anti-crime advisory service to the business.

Responsibilities will include:

  • Actively contributing to the maintenance of a strong anti-financial crime compliance framework

  • Liaising with external financial crime and enforcement units, as required

  • Acting as the Money Laundering Reporting Officer for various Jersey entities 

  • Supporting and overseeing risk-based monitoring of the business

  • Assessing and providing guidance on new business, product lines and transactions from an anti-financial crime compliance and risk perspective  

  • Preparing management reports for committees, boards and external authorities, as required

Experience and skills required:

  • Minimum 5 to 12 years’ relevant financial crime/compliance industry experience 

  • Hold a relevant international compliance association qualification (or equivalent) 

  • Ability to communicate and liaise confidentially with stakeholders

  • Proven understanding of anti-financial crime reporting requirements 

  • High ethical standards, with the ability to handle sensitive matters with absolute discretion
